Key Features to Look for in a Pram
When selecting a pram for a newborn, think about these essential features:
Feature
Value
Safety belt
Keeps the baby securely strapped in during strolls.
Reclining Seat
Permits the baby to lie flat or recline for comfort.
Sunshade/Canopy
Offers security from harmful UV rays.
Light-weight Frame
Simpler to raise and transport, particularly when browsing stairs or public transportation.
Storage Basket
Helpful for carrying fundamentals like diaper bags, groceries, or toys.
Folding Mechanism
A simple fold enables easy storage in vehicles or in your home.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the most important function to search for in a pram?
The security function, especially the security harness, is the most critical aspect of any pram. Ensuring that your baby is safely protected is vital.
2. Are less expensive prams safe for newborns?
Yes, cheaper prams can be safe, provided they meet security standards and are licensed by pertinent authorities. Constantly examine reviews and scores before buying.
3. The length of time can I utilize a pram for my newborn?
Most prams can be used from birth until your kid reaches a particular weight limitation (normally around 50 pounds). It's important to inspect the specs for each model.
4. Are travel systems worth the financial investment?
Travel systems can offer good value as they combine an infant safety seat with a stroller, allowing for seamless transitions from vehicle to stroller. They can save cash in the long run.
5. What is the very best method to carry a pram?
Try to find designs that offer a simple folding mechanism and light-weight frame for easy transportation.
